coding/Java
2020. 12. 20.
[Java] 추상클래스, 추상메소드, 인터페이스
추상클래스와 추상메소드, 그리고 인터페이스에 대해 알아보자. 추상메소드(Abstract Method): 선언은 되어 있으나 코드가 구현되어 있지 않은 메소드 추상클래스(Abstract Class): 추상 메소드를 포함하거나, 추상 메소드가 없지만 abstract로 선언한 클래스 인터페이스(Interface): 서로 다른 하드웨어 장치들이 상호 데이터를 주고받을 수 있는 규격 다음은 인터페이스의 예시이다. interface PhoneInterface { public static final int TIMEOUT = 10000; //상수 필드, 초기화 필수 public abstract void sendCall(); //추상 메소드 public abstract void receiveCall(); //추상 메소드..